Decoding the ERP Machine Utilization Metric: Definition and Significance

The ERP machine utilization metric, simply put, measures the extent to which an organization is leveraging the capabilities of its ERP system. It’s not just about how often the system is being used, but rather how effectively the various modules and functionalities are being employed to streamline processes, automate tasks, and ultimately, improve overall business performance. This metric provides a crucial lens through which to assess the return on investment in the ERP system itself.

For example, a company with a low ERP machine utilization rate might be using only a fraction of its ERP system’s capabilities. Perhaps they are only using it for basic accounting functions while ignoring more advanced modules like supply chain management, customer relationship management (CRM), or manufacturing execution systems (MES). This represents a significant missed opportunity, as the company is likely underutilizing a costly and powerful tool.

The significance of this metric extends far beyond simply knowing how busy the system is. High ERP machine utilization is directly correlated with:

  • Improved Efficiency: Automation and integration through the ERP system lead to reduced manual effort, faster processing times, and fewer errors.
  • Reduced Costs: Streamlined processes and improved resource allocation contribute to significant cost savings across various departments.
  • Enhanced Decision-Making: Real-time data and comprehensive reporting capabilities empower informed decision-making based on accurate insights.
  • Increased Productivity: By automating repetitive tasks, employees can focus on more strategic and value-added activities.
  • Better Customer Service: Integrated CRM modules can improve customer interactions, lead to faster response times, and increased customer satisfaction.
  • Improved Compliance: ERP systems often include features that help businesses comply with industry regulations and standards.

Measuring and Analyzing ERP Machine Utilization: A Step-by-Step Approach

Accurately measuring and analyzing ERP machine utilization requires a systematic approach. Here’s a suggested framework:

  1. Define Key Performance Indicators (KPIs): Identify the specific aspects of the ERP system you want to measure. These KPIs should align with your business goals and the modules you are using. Examples include:

    • User Logins and Activity: Track the number of users accessing the system and the duration of their sessions.
    • Transaction Volume: Monitor the number of transactions processed through various modules (e.g., purchase orders, sales orders, invoices).
    • Module Usage: Analyze the utilization of different modules (e.g., finance, manufacturing, HR, CRM) to identify areas of low usage.
    • Workflow Automation: Measure the percentage of processes automated through the ERP system.
    • Report Generation: Track the frequency and type of reports generated to assess data utilization for decision-making.
  2. Gather Data: Implement data collection mechanisms to track the KPIs defined. Most ERP systems provide built-in reporting and analytics tools. You may also need to utilize custom reporting features or integrate third-party analytics solutions.

  3. Analyze the Data: Evaluate the collected data to identify trends, patterns, and areas for improvement. Compare current utilization rates against historical data and industry benchmarks. Look for bottlenecks, underutilized modules, and opportunities to streamline processes.

  4. Identify Root Causes: If the analysis reveals low utilization, delve deeper to understand the underlying reasons. Common causes include:

    • Lack of Training: Users may not be adequately trained on the system’s capabilities.
    • Poor Process Design: Existing business processes may not be optimally designed for the ERP system.
    • Data Quality Issues: Inaccurate or incomplete data can hinder effective utilization.
    • Resistance to Change: Users may be resistant to adopting new processes or technologies.
    • Inadequate System Configuration: The ERP system may not be configured to meet the organization’s specific needs.
  5. Develop an Action Plan: Based on the root cause analysis, create a comprehensive action plan to improve ERP machine utilization. This plan should include specific initiatives such as:

    • Provide targeted training and workshops: Address specific skill gaps and enhance user proficiency.
    • Optimize business processes: Redesign processes to align with the ERP system’s functionalities.
    • Improve data quality: Implement data governance policies and procedures.
    • Promote user adoption: Communicate the benefits of the ERP system and address user concerns.
    • Refine system configuration: Customize the ERP system to meet specific business requirements.
  6. Monitor and Iterate: Continuously monitor the KPIs and the impact of the implemented action plan. Regularly review and refine the action plan based on the results. This iterative process is crucial for achieving sustainable improvement in ERP machine utilization.

Practical Strategies for Boosting ERP Machine Utilization

Several practical strategies can be employed to enhance the utilization of an ERP system.

  • Comprehensive Training Programs: Invest in comprehensive training programs tailored to different user roles and skill levels. Training should cover not just the basics, but also advanced features and functionalities. Consider offering online tutorials, hands-on workshops, and on-the-job training.

  • Process Optimization: Conduct a thorough review of existing business processes and identify areas that can be automated or streamlined using the ERP system. Implement workflow automation to reduce manual effort and improve efficiency.

  • Data Governance: Establish robust data governance policies and procedures to ensure data accuracy, completeness, and consistency. Implement data cleansing and validation routines to maintain data quality.

  • Change Management: Address user resistance to change by effectively communicating the benefits of the ERP system, providing ongoing support, and fostering a culture of collaboration. Involve users in the implementation and optimization process.

  • Continuous Improvement: Regularly evaluate the ERP system’s performance and identify areas for improvement. Implement a continuous improvement program that includes regular audits, user feedback, and ongoing training.

  • Leverage Third-Party Integrations: Explore integrating your ERP system with other business applications, such as CRM, e-commerce platforms, and supply chain management tools. Integrations can streamline data flow and improve overall efficiency.

  • Utilize Dashboards and Reporting: Leverage the reporting and dashboard capabilities of your ERP system to monitor key performance indicators (KPIs) and track progress towards your goals. This allows for informed decision-making and continuous improvement.
